The General Synod of the Church of Ireland today debated whether to make the Archdeacon of Belfast Precentor of St Anne’s Cathedral, Belfast.
The position of Precentor of St Anne’s Cathedral is occupied by the Archdeacon of Connor. However, the Bishop of Connor, the Right Revd Alan Abernethy, as well as his predecessor and the current Archbishop of Armagh, the Most Revd Alan Harper, consider it appropriate for the Archdeacon of Belfast to serve as Precentor.
A Bill was debated on the floor of the Synod to amend the General Synod Act of 1944 to allow for the change.
The Bill passed its first and second readings without any debate.
The position of Archdeacon of Belfast was created in 2007.
